Bisaya · Cebuano · Vocabulary

Pasalig

English

commitment / guaranteenoun / verb

Alternative meanings

commitment
promise
guarantee
assurance
pledge
responsibility taken on

Pronunciation

pah-SAH-lig

Root and affixes

Related to “salig,” which expresses trusting, relying on someone, entrusting, or committing. Pasalig can work as commitment, guarantee, or reassurance.

Variants or conjugations

salig = to trust / rely / entrust
saad = promise / vow
misaad = promised
kasabotan = agreement
kompromiso = commitment, borrowed form

Related words and expressions

saad = promise
salig = trust / to trust
kasabotan = agreement
katungdanan = responsibility / duty
minyo = to marry / married

Meaning and usage notes

Use pasalig for commitment, guarantee, assurance, or a serious promise. For engagement before marriage, Cebuano may use constructions with saad or kasabotan depending on context; if marriage is involved, specify it.

agreementassurancecommitmentguaranteepledgepromiseresponsibilitytrust
Example 1

Dako ang iyang pasalig sa trabaho.

His/Her commitment to the work is strong.

Example 2

Nihatag siya og pasalig nga motabang.

He/She gave a commitment to help.
